
Anemone nemorosa 'Green fingers'
Wood anemone
Anemone nemorosa 'Green Fingers' is a most unusual variety, in which the showy white flowers have leafy green centres, contrasting with the bright yellow stamens.

Flowering Season
From Early Spring TO Late Spring
Showy white flowers have leafy green centres, contrasting with the bright yellow stamens.
Planting Outdoors
From Early Autumn TO Mid Autumn
Plant out container grown plants in autumn.
